네트워크 브리지와 같은 것이 있습니까?


12

네트워크 브리지와 같은 것이 있습니까? 아니면 항상 브리징 기능을 구현하는 스위치를 의미합니까?

브리지는 네트워크 사양 및 자습서에서 별도의 충돌 도메인을 생성하는 장치로 설명되어 있지만 '브리지'라는 구체적인 제품을 찾지 못했습니다.

답변:


30

시장의 진화 방식으로 인해 제품으로서의 교량은 더 이상 존재하지 않습니다. 일반적으로 브리지라고하는 제품은 허브 환경에서 충돌 도메인을 분리하거나 두 가지 네트워크 미디어 유형 (예 : 이더넷 및 토큰 링)을 함께 연결하는 데 사용되었습니다.

함수로서의 다리는 여전히 주변에 있습니다.

간단히 말해서 충돌 도메인을 분리하는 기능으로 스위치는 많은 포트가있는 브리지입니다.

두 가지 네트워크 미디어 유형을 연결하는 예의 경우 액세스 지점은 802.11 트래픽을 이더넷으로 브리지하는 브리지입니다.


19

그렇습니다. 네트워크 브리지는 원래 오늘날 2 포트 이더넷 스위치라고 생각했습니다. 네트워크에서 라우팅을 변경하지 않고 별도의 충돌 도메인을 제공하는 데 사용되었습니다. 나는 항상 유스 케이스가 약간 제한적이라고 생각했지만, 네트워킹에서 나이가 들어감에 따라 이더넷 스위칭은 새로운 매력이었습니다. 따라서 네트워크 브리지는 이미 개념으로 치아에서 조금 길어졌습니다.

"스위치"라는 용어는 실제로 성가신 용어입니다. 초기 이더넷 스위치는 종종 그것이 무엇인지 정의하는 데 도움이되는 다중 포트 브리지라고 불 렸습니다. 나중에 하드웨어에서 라우팅 트래픽을 개발할 때 일부 마케팅 천재들 (여기서 "천재"를 사용하여 혀로 확인하는 혀)은 전통적인 소프트웨어 기반 라우팅 프로세스와 하드웨어 기반 라우팅을 구별하기 위해 Layer 3 스위칭이라는 용어를 만들기로 결정했습니다. 이것은 스위치라는 용어의 정의를 더 어지럽히는 데 도움이되었으며 이제는 "레이어 7 스위치"및 기타 광기가 언급 된 마케팅 천재 (Ibid)가 있습니다.

YLearn의 답변에서 알 수 있듯이 브리지는 미디어 유형이 얼마나 호환되는지에 따라 손실이 많거나 적은 이종 미디어 유형 사이를 연결시킬 수 있습니다. 바로 잡기


4

오늘날 소프트웨어에서 네트워크 브리지를 만들 수 있습니다. 리눅스 박스를 얻고 이더넷 브리징 지원을 커널에 컴파일하십시오. 그럼 당신은 같은 네트워크 장치 수 br0와 같은 인터페이스에 연결할 수 있습니다 eth0eth1다른 하나에서 원시, 낮은 수준의 패킷을 전달합니다. ebtablesMAC 및 기타 필드 또는 바이트별로 패킷을 필터링하는 규칙을 정의 할 수있는 (이더넷 브리징 테이블) 이라는 사용자 공간 도구뿐만 아니라 iptables와 유사한 필터 지원도 있으므로 브리지는 모든 것을 전달할 필요가 없습니다.

이더넷은 한 번에 한 번만 전환되지 않았습니다. 원래 이더넷은 스테이션간에 공유되는 긴 케이블로 구성되었습니다. 각 스테이션은 케이블에 연결되었습니다. 이것이 우리가 여전히 "네트워크 세그먼트"라고 말하는 이유입니다. 오늘날 "네트워크 세그먼트"는 논리적 세그먼트 일 뿐이지 만 실제로 스위치를 중심으로 한 별 (또는 별 무리)처럼 보이지만, 옛날에는 스테이션이 걸려있는 직선과 같았습니다.

이러한 두 개의 네트워크를 연결하려면 중계기 또는 브리지 중 하나를 선택하십시오. 리피터는 한 와이어에서 수신하고 신호를 전자적으로 버퍼링하고 다른 와이어에서 동일한 신호를 구동하는 아날로그 증폭기 장치입니다 (네트워킹의 경우 양방향). 브리지는 실제 패킷을받은 다음 다른쪽으로 보내는 컴퓨터 또는 내장 시스템입니다.

리피터와 달리 브리지는 트래픽을 전달할 때 알려진 주소 테이블을 메모리에 구축한다는 점에서 현명 할 수 있습니다. 브리지의 어느쪽에 어느 스테이션이 있는지 알고 있으므로 브리지 한쪽에있는 스테이션이 같은쪽에있는 스테이션을 처리 할 때마다 브리징을 피할 수 있습니다. 브로드 캐스트 패킷 만 브리지되어야하며 브리지를 통해 주소가 지정된 패킷 만 있어야합니다.

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.